Gannett Fleming’s 2022 Stockholders

Gannett Fleming is pleased to introduce our 2022 stockholders – experienced and dynamic leaders who continue our tradition of excellence through serving as our clients’ trusted advisors and displaying innovation, teamwork, ethical business practices, and technical excellence.

Some of the best and brightest in the architecture, engineering, and construction (AEC) industry, the following individuals (pictured above, left to right) have substantially contributed to Gannett Fleming’s success:

  • Martin Benzaquen, PE, ENV SP, Vice President & Area Manager, Construction Services
  • Michael Brown, PE, Vice President & Principal Project Manager, Water
  • Shane Campbell, PE, Vice President & Sr. Transportation Manager, Highways
  • Anthony Ferruccio, PE, Sr. Vice President & Director, Construction Services
  • Matthew Gibbons, PE, Chief Traction Power Engineer, Transit & Rail
  • Jessica Hou, PE, BCEE, PMP, ENV SP, Vice President & Principal Project Manager, Water
  • Darren Mack, PE, GE, Vice President & Area Manager, Chief Geotechnical Engineer, Earth Sciences
  • Campbell McNaught, Vice President, Transit & Rail
  • David Nemeth, PE, ENV SP, Department Manager, Project Manager, Highways
  • Trent Park, GISP, CSM, Sr. Vice President, GeoDecisions
  • Radek Travnicek, PE, PMP, LEED AP, Sr. Project Manager, Northeast Lead, Transit & Rail Facilities
  • Brian Weisser, PE, CxT, LEED Green Associate, Principal Project Manager, Mechanical
